#325628 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#325628 is composed of 19.6% red, 33.7%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 41.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 53.5% yellow and 66.3% black. It has a hue angle of 107 degrees, a saturation of 36.5% and a lightness of 24.7%. #325628 color hex could be obtained by blending #64ac50 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

#325628 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#325628 has RGB values of R:50, G:86,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0.42, M:0, Y:0.53, K:0.66. Its decimal value is 3298856.
